Questa è una versione PDF del contenuto. Per la versione completa e aggiornata, visita:
https://blog.tuttosemplice.com/en/wordpress-breadcrumbs-a-guide-to-seo-and-user-experience/
Verrai reindirizzato automaticamente...
Navigating a complex website can be like exploring a maze without a map. Fortunately, there’s a simple yet powerful tool that acts as a digital Ariadne’s thread: breadcrumbs. Inspired by the famous fairy tale of Hansel and Gretel, breadcrumbs are textual navigation paths that show users their exact location within a site’s hierarchy. This system not only improves the browsing experience but also offers significant advantages for search engine optimization (SEO).
These small text links, usually placed at the top of the page, trace the path from the homepage to the current page, allowing you to go back with a single click. In today’s digital landscape, where user attention is a precious resource, providing clear and intuitive navigation is essential. Breadcrumbs meet this need by reducing frustration and helping visitors find their way, especially on large sites like e-commerce stores or content-rich blogs. Understanding what they are and how to implement them, particularly on a versatile platform like WordPress, is a crucial step for every website owner.
Breadcrumbs are a secondary navigation element that tracks the user’s position within a website’s structure. Their name comes from the fairy tale where the main characters leave a trail of breadcrumbs to find their way home. Similarly, digital breadcrumbs provide a clear, clickable path that shows the hierarchy of pages visited, starting from the homepage up to the current page. For example, a typical path might look like this: Home > Category > Subcategory > Current Page.
This tool isn’t just a simple navigation history. Its main function is to contextualize the current page within the site’s overall architecture. This allows users to immediately understand where they are and easily navigate to higher-level pages, like a product’s main category or a blog section, without repeatedly using the browser’s “back” button. In essence, breadcrumbs act as a site map, improving orientation and content accessibility.
Breadcrumbs are not just a user aid but also a powerful tool for SEO. Google appreciates and encourages their use because they help its crawlers better understand a website’s structure and hierarchy. By providing clear context about the relationships between different pages, search engines can index content more efficiently and accurately. This process is facilitated by the use of structured data (Schema.org), which allows you to explicitly define the navigation path for Google.
A direct SEO benefit is their appearance in search engine results pages (SERPs). Google can replace a page’s URL with the breadcrumb path, making the search snippet cleaner, more informative, and more inviting to the user. This not only improves visibility but can also increase the Click-Through Rate (CTR), as users better understand the page’s context before even clicking. Furthermore, breadcrumbs strengthen the internal linking structure, an important ranking factor, by distributing page authority (PageRank) more effectively across the site’s pages.
The most immediate impact of breadcrumbs is the improvement of the user experience (UX). By providing a visual navigation map, they reduce the cognitive load on visitors, who don’t have to struggle to figure out where they are. This clarity is especially useful for users who land on an internal page directly from a search engine, as they can quickly get their bearings and explore other relevant sections of the site. The ability to easily navigate up to a higher category encourages exploration and reduces the likelihood of a user leaving the site.
A direct benefit of better navigability is a lower bounce rate. When a user lands on a page that doesn’t fully meet their expectations, instead of going back to Google, they can simply click on a higher-level category in the breadcrumb trail to find related content. This behavior not only keeps the visitor on the site longer but also increases the chances of conversion, especially in e-commerce, where a user can move from a specific product to its category to compare alternatives.
There are primarily three types of breadcrumbs, each with a specific purpose. The choice depends on the website’s structure and nature. It’s important to select the most suitable type to ensure logical and consistent navigation.
This is the most common type and shows the page’s position within the site’s structure. Regardless of the path the user took, these breadcrumbs remain static and indicate the predefined hierarchy. A classic example is Home > Blog > SEO > Article Title. They are ideal for sites with a well-defined architecture, such as blogs, corporate websites, and most e-commerce stores, as they help the user understand the category structure.
Typical of e-commerce sites, attribute-based breadcrumbs show the filters or options the user has selected to arrive at a specific product list. For example, a path could be Home > Shoes > Women’s > Size 8 > Color Black. This type is extremely useful because it allows users to easily modify or remove a filter without having to start their search over, significantly improving the shopping experience on sites with a large product catalog.
These breadcrumbs show the actual, sequential path a user took to get to the current page, functioning similarly to the browser’s history. An example could be Home > Page A > Page C > Page B. Although they may seem useful, they are the least used type because they often create confusing paths and do not reflect the site’s logical structure. Their functionality is largely replaced by the browser’s “back” button, often making them redundant.
Implementing breadcrumbs on a WordPress site is an accessible task, thanks to several solutions that don’t necessarily require advanced programming skills. The choice of method depends on the theme in use, the plugins already installed, and the desired level of customization. You can opt for the integration offered by SEO plugins, use a dedicated plugin, or, for the more experienced, edit the theme’s code directly.
Most WordPress site owners already use an SEO plugin like Yoast SEO or Rank Math. Both offer a built-in feature to enable and manage breadcrumbs, making this the simplest and most recommended solution. After activating the feature in the plugin’s settings, you usually need to insert a small code snippet into your theme (often in the `header.php` or `single.php` file) or use a dedicated block or shortcode to display them. These plugins also automatically handle the generation of the structured data required by Google.
To activate breadcrumbs with Yoast SEO, just go to Yoast SEO > Settings > Advanced > Breadcrumbs and enable the option. Afterward, you can customize the separator and texts. With Rank Math, the process is similar: navigate to Rank Math SEO > General Settings > Breadcrumbs and enable the feature. Rank Math also allows you to use a shortcode (`[rank_math_breadcrumb]`) for easy insertion into content. Using an SEO plugin is advantageous because it centralizes the management of various optimization aspects, including a proper URL structure.
If you don’t use an SEO plugin that includes this feature or you want more advanced customization options, Breadcrumb NavXT is one of the most popular and long-standing plugins dedicated exclusively to breadcrumbs. Once installed and activated, the plugin offers a comprehensive control panel to configure every aspect of the navigation path. To display it on the site, you can add its dedicated widget to a sidebar or header, or insert a simple PHP function into the desired theme file. This plugin is an excellent choice for those looking for flexibility without having to write complex code and it integrates well with most WordPress themes.
Many modern WordPress themes, especially premium ones, include native support for breadcrumbs. Before installing a new plugin, it’s always good practice to check your theme’s customization options. Usually, this feature is found in the WordPress Customizer (Appearance > Customize), in a section dedicated to navigation, the header, or blog settings. If the theme supports breadcrumbs from a specific plugin like Yoast SEO, the integration might be even simpler, requiring only the activation of the feature in the plugin without needing to modify any code files. Choosing a good WordPress plugin can greatly simplify the management of these features.
In conclusion, breadcrumbs are much more than a simple design detail; they represent a strategic element that combines tradition and innovation. Evoking the familiar image of breadcrumbs, they offer a modern and intuitive solution to one of the web’s fundamental challenges: navigation. Their implementation in WordPress, made easy by tools like SEO plugins and prepared themes, is a low-effort, high-reward action. They improve the user experience by making sites easier to explore and reducing frustration, a crucial aspect in the fast-paced digital market.
From an SEO perspective, the benefits are undeniable. Breadcrumbs help Google understand the site’s structure, improve visibility in search results, and can increase the click-through rate. Ignoring this tool means missing an opportunity to make your site more competitive, usable, and visible. Properly integrating breadcrumbs is a fundamental step for anyone looking to optimize their online presence, ensuring that neither users nor search engines get “lost in the digital woods.” This attention to navigation detail is often what distinguishes a successful website from a mediocre one, helping to create a coherent and professional overall experience, similar to that offered by good responsive design.
Breadcrumbs are a secondary navigation system found on websites. They usually appear at the top of the page as a series of links showing the path from the homepage to the page you are on (e.g., Home > Blog > Article). The name comes from the fairy tale of Hansel and Gretel, where the main characters left a trail of breadcrumbs to find their way home. Similarly, breadcrumbs help users not get ‘lost’ on the site by always showing their location and allowing them to easily return to higher levels of the structure.
Implementing breadcrumbs offers two main advantages: it improves the user experience (UX) and optimizes the site for search engines (SEO). For the user, they make navigation simpler and more intuitive, reducing frustration and the number of clicks needed to move between sections. For SEO, they help Google better understand the site’s hierarchy and structure, improving indexing. Additionally, Google can display breadcrumbs directly in the search results (SERPs), making your link more informative and increasing the click-through rate (CTR).
No, it’s not difficult, and in most cases, you don’t need to know how to code. The easiest and most common way to implement breadcrumbs in WordPress is by using a plugin. Many popular SEO plugins, like Yoast SEO or Rank Math, include a feature to activate breadcrumbs with just a few clicks. There are also specific plugins like ‘Breadcrumb NavXT’ that offer extensive customization options. The manual alternative, which requires editing the theme’s code, is only recommended for more experienced users.
Yes, the recommended method for most users is to use a plugin. If you already use an SEO plugin like Yoast SEO, the most practical solution is to activate its built-in breadcrumb feature. If you’re looking for more customization or don’t use an SEO suite, you can install a dedicated plugin like ‘Breadcrumb NavXT’. These tools automatically handle path generation and the insertion of structured data (Schema Markup), which is essential for Google to recognize and correctly display breadcrumbs in search results.
To check if your theme natively supports breadcrumbs, the first step is to review the theme’s documentation or its customization options (usually in ‘Appearance > Customize’). Some modern themes integrate this feature. If you can’t find any information, a practical way to check is to install a breadcrumb plugin like Yoast SEO or Breadcrumb NavXT. During setup, these plugins often require you to insert a small code snippet into your theme. If the theme is already prepared, there might be a specific option to activate the navigation paths without needing additional code.